The effect of allyl isothiocyanate on RNA

Abstract

Allyl isothiocyanate (AITC), finds in cruciferous vegetables. AITC shows bactericidal, fungicidal activities and anticancer activity by inhibition of cell proliferation, cell cycle arrest and apoptosis induction and tumor growth inhibition. In this study, the interaction of Allylisothiocyanate with yeast RNA in aqueous solution at physiological conditions using constant RNA concentration and various molar ratios of AITC/RNA complexes are examine. Fourier transform infrared (FTIR) and uv-visible difference spectroscopic methods are used to determine the AITC binding mode, binding constant and stability of RNA in AITC/RNA complexes in aqueous solution. Spectroscopic evidence shows that AITC interacts with RNA. The external binding of AITC to RNA with overall binding constant of K(AITC-RNA)=7.207×106 M-1 are also presented. RNA remains in A conformation upon AITC complexation.
